Ika Mata. Here’s a fantastic summer dish from Rarotonga in the Cook Islands: ika mata, a raw fish salad with coconut milk marinated in lemon juice! In the Cook Islands, some claim that the authentic ika mata uses fresh yellow fin tuna but many variations using different types of fish can be found and enjoyed….

Langouste a la Vanille, or Lobster in Vanilla sauce, is the national dish of the Comoros Islands in Southern Africa. The dish comes from the adaptation of French cooking to the local produce of the Comoros islands. The meat from Southern Africa lobster is rich, tender and a true delicacy.
